Cooking Fire In Wallaceburg

The Chatham-Kent Fire Department is reminding residents to stay in the kitchen when cooking.

That's after they were called to an apartment on Margaret Ave. in Wallaceburg on Wednesday to respond to reports of smoke in the building.

Firefighters put on breathing masks and entered the apartment where they found a pot had been left on the stove. Officials says the resident had started to cook, but then fell asleep.

Crews used positive pressure fans to ventilate the building, blowing fresh in, and removing the smoke and fumes.

No one was hurt, and damage is estimated at $500.
